Can trance-like states be higher or lower than the conscious state?

Synthesized from Source definition

"Trance-like states may feel profound, but they are merely forms of unconsciousness; true awakening arises only through alert awareness and witnessing."

According to Osho, trance-like states are always below consciousness—forms of unconsciousness that may feel relaxing or overwhelming but are not superconscious and do not lead to enlightenment. Even Ramakrishna’s trances weren’t awakening; he awakened only through witnessing. Trance can mimic spirituality, but true growth requires alert awareness, not possession, excitement, or crowd-induced phenomena.
Trances are like zoning out; real spirituality is being wide awake and watching.
Why this matters practically
- Avoid mistaking intense feelings or visions for progress; prioritize cultivating witnessing awareness.
- Be discerning about mediums, rituals, and crowd trances that can mislead.
- Use relaxing states as rest, then return to conscious presence for real transformation.
